Amendment GC17 (Brimbank)

The amendment applies to land impacted by development of the Regional Rail Link Project which extends from Southern Cross Station Melbourne to Bulban Road Werribee. Specifically it applies to land vested in VicTrack VicRoads the Secretary of the Department of Transport Planning and Local Infrastructure the Department of Environment and Primary Industries Melbourne Water and the Cities of Melbourne Maribyrnong Brimbank Melton and Wyndham. Melbourne Planning Scheme: Amends Planning Scheme Map Nos 4 7 8 and amends Planning Scheme Map Number 8DDO (Part 3). Maribyrnong Planning Scheme: Amends Planning Scheme Map Nos 6 7 8 9 amends Planning Scheme Map Nos 6HO 7DCPO 8PAO 8DCPO 9EAO 9DCPO and amends the Schedule to the Public Acquisition Overlay. Brimbank Planning Scheme: Amends Planning Scheme Map Nos 7 8 9 12 and amends Planning Scheme Map Nos 12ESO and 12HO. Melton Planning Scheme: Amends Planning Scheme Map Number 14 amends Planning Scheme Map Number 14DPO and deletes Schedule 2 to the Special Use Zone. Wyndham Planning Scheme: Amends Planning Scheme Map Nos 2 3 4 9 10 14 and amends Planning Scheme Map Nos 9DPO 9DCPO 10DCPO 10IPO 14DPO and 14DCPO. No changes are proposed to the Project Area designations made under the Major Transport Projects Facilitation Act 2009. No changes are proposed to the existing Incorporated Documents incorporated in the relevant planning schemes.

How to object or make a submission

Your next step if this rezoning affects you. Submissions are how the decision-maker hears from the community.

  1. 1 Rezonings happen through planning scheme amendments under the Planning and Environment Act 1987. The council exhibits the amendment and invites submissions.
  2. 2 Make a written submission to the council during the exhibition period, stating whether you support or oppose the amendment and why.
  3. 3 If unresolved submissions remain, they are referred to an independent planning panel, where submitters can be heard before the council decides.
